Researchers have developed a new high-purity single-photon source that can operate at room temperature. The source marks an important step toward practical applications of quantum technology, such as highly secure communication based on quantum key distribution (QKD).     quantum key distribution
    Quantum key distribution (QKD) is a method of secure communication that utilizes principles from quantum mechanics to establish a shared secret key between two parties, typically referred to as Alice and Bob, while detecting any potential eavesdropping attempts by a third party, commonly known as Eve.
